"Facing a Past's Shadow"
Chapter Two
Sudden shots and loud noises thundered all over the area, as the Preventors ships arrived with backup forces. The ozies were still confused by the former explosions, and therefore, they were caught unprepared.
Inside the interrogation room, the four pilots were still staring directly at Duo, who finally released Dardou, letting the immobile body to fall to the ground.
*click*
The muffled sound of the empty gun was barely audible. A second later Dardou fainted, almost sure he was going to be assassinated in the spot. But the gun was EMPTY. Duo let his face drop, his bangs hiding his features. He lifted the gun in his right hand and the cartridge in the left one. He had removed it without anyone noticing it.
The four teens stayed quiet, silently observing Duo's unspoken declaration against vengeance. Some seconds later, Duo dropped both things, and with his face still hidden by his hair, he crossed the dark room, heading towards the hangars where their Gundams were being held.
Heero and the others waited an instant before they also walked in that direction. As they reached the hangar, troops of Preventors burst in every room, capturing each one of the ozies in that facility, including the Sub commander and general Dardou. Endless time in prison was their sure destiny...
-----o-----
Five suits-carriers, with five huge Gundams, were making their way among the darkness of space, until they reached Earth's atmosphere, heading towards the seaport were one of Howard's ships was waiting for them.
No one made a connection with the carrier transporting DeathScythe, which was the first one to reach the port.
Inside his carrier, Quatre clutched at his chest, a wave of pain constricting his heart. But once again, the flash of pain disappeared within a minute.
When the pilots landed and came out of their ships, the 02 pilot had already came out and was walking towards the automatic gates, without saying a word to anyone. He crossed the door and made his way into the halls.
"I think he wants to be left alone" -Trowa murmured.
"We can't leave him alone" -Quatre interrupted him, worry painted in his features- "He is in pain. I can feel it" -he added, his hand over his heart.
"We can't wait, or he'll close into himself. We have to look for him" -Heero said in his decided tone, and they all nodded.
After several minutes of searching, the pilots found their friend in one of his favorite spots. He was sitting in front of a large window in one of the vacated rooms in that sea ship.
He was still clad in his black suit, now all battered by the beatings of the last days. He was sitting against a wall, his arms folded over his chest, his face bowed, the locks of hair shadowing his closed eyes. By his stillness and the breathing rhythm, anyone would have thought he was asleep. But the pilots knew he was not.
Heero was the first one to cross the room, until he was standing in front of him, the other 3 youngsters followed.
"Duo" -the Japanese boy called, but he got no response- "Duo" -he called again. Heero showed no trace of emotion, as usual, though something was squirming inside of him, telling him something was really wrong with Duo.
"Duo. We want to speak with you" -Quatre's soft voice replaced 01's, at the time his pale hand reached towards Duo.
The American boy seemed to wake up in that moment. He lifted his hands at his face's level, brushing away his own hair, though he didn't open his eyes.
"Hmm?" -was the response 04 got from him.
"Duo, we...well, we just want to talk for a while.....we want to know how are you feeling....."
"Oh, I'm tired" -the 02 pilot replied without looking at them- "I think I'll better go and sleep for a while" -he murmured.
"We won't leave and you won't leave either. Not yet" - Heero cut off Duo's attempt to run away from them.
Trowa and Wufei nodded in agreement.
"We are worried..." -Quatre started to say.
To everyone's surprise, Duo's normal, content voice interrupted him.
"Thanks guys, but I'm fine. Really. Just wanna think for a moment, ya know? I wanna be alone for a while...." -he said, lifting his face, a smile in his lips, but a slight saddened pair of violet eyes.
Quatre breathed deeply, taking one step closer, placing a hand over 02's shoulder.
"No, Duo. We can't leave you alone" -the blond soldier said, closing his eyes, the physical connection allowing him to establish the emotional connection with the braided boy.
"Especially not now, Duo" -Trowa said in his usual quiet manner.
"I already told you, guys, I'm fine, k?" -Duo repeated, trying with all his will to use his normal voice, but the lie was ripping him apart.
"No, Duo, it's not true" -Quatre's soft voice trembled with suppressed feelings- "I can feel...such a deep grief, such an enormous agony..." -Quatre's expression was twitched in pain, as he struggled for not stumbling down, his other hand looking for support on the wall. The wave of emotions was so intense.
The others stepped ahead, taking hold of the Neo-arabic. Now they were worried about both 02 and 04.
Duo sighed and he bowed his face one more time. On his side, Quatre caught his breath again and lifted his head, his Prussian blue eyes a bit perplexed. The connection had been cut off. It was like a shield that separated himself from the American boy.
"I'm sorry, Cat. I won't do that again. I just didn't realize you were so close to feel...." -Duo mumbled in apology.
"No, Duo you're just making it worse. If you trap all those emotions inside, instead of letting them out, they'll slowly kill you..." -the Sandrock pilot said with exasperation.
"Now that's a bit silly, ne? You can't kill Death" -Duo tried a bright smile, but it lacked sincerity- "Unless, of course, if Death is already dead, ya know? After all, I've been dead since many years ago...."
The four pilots remained silent at 02's words. There was pain hidden in them. Heero tried his best to remain calm and strong, as he lowered himself to Duo's face level. He pressed his lips as he saw how his friend turned his gaze away from him.
"Why don't you look at me, Duo?" -he asked in a gentler voice, still a bit uncomfortable with the others' listening to him- "Why are you isolating from us? You don't want to be left alone, Duo, I know that....Look at me, I want to see you, Duo....."
Duo shook his head, still his face turned away from them.
"No, not yet....my mask is weak..."
The comment made in low voice was painfully real, and Duo and the others knew it well. The cheerful alter ego was just one of the two faces Duo had. But this Duo was not strong enough in those moments to hold the façade perfectly, and he wasn't ready to let the others see it.....
Suddenly, Duo got up from his seat, as he briskly walked among them, heading to the door. Quatre was immediately following him.
"Duo, wait! Where are...."
"Fresh air. I need some fresh air" -the slender figure replied without looking back, but he stopped when Wufei stood in front of him, blocking the door.
"Wait a minute, Maxwell" -he said- "I cannot allow you to leave this room yet. I know this may not be the proper moment, but we all need to talk" -the black eyes showed a determinate glance- "I....think I hadn't been the comrade you have been for us. I have also made wrong comments about your behavior. You said it wasn't fair for me to talk without knowledge, well...it's true. It wasn't fair. If you give us the opportunity to understand you, we'll try our best to help you......"
"I don't want anything now. I just want to...be alone, that's all. Let me pass, Wufei" -Duo replied curtly as he continued his way, but a hand holding him back from his wrist halted him.
Without releasing his grasp, Heero stood in front of him.
"Don't run away" -was the harsh command.
"I'm not doing that" -a distant voice came from Duo's lips.
"Then stay here, with us" -Quatre pleaded. Trowa nodded.
"We are offering you support..." -Wufei added.
"I've lived many years with this. I can handle it by myself, thanks" -02's voice raised a bit.
"Don't face it alone" -the Japanese pilot said.
"I've always been alone!" -Duo replied, his voice rosed as well as his face.
Heero received the violet glance directly. For a couple of seconds, he could almost read in those eyes the despair of a life in complete loneliness. Yes, Heero knew about it. He could read that pain taking over his friend.
"Not anymore, Duo" -Quatre said as he walked closer to 01 and 02- "We are with you now. We are your friends, we are your family, we are here for you, close to you...."
"No, you can't....you mustn't. I don't want to harm those who are close to me again. I don't have the right" -the tenor voice turned into a whisper again, as Duo shook his head adamantly- "I failed them twice. I don't deserve anything..if Death could only die once and for all...."
"Don't you say that!" -Heero snapped in anger at the double-meaning of the sentence.
His voice was accompanied by the movement of his other hand, in the sequence of rising and then lowering rapidly towards Duo's face.
The braided, now quiet boy didn't move, waiting for the blow. But after a minute when nothing happened, he fixed his eyes in the front to look at his partner.
Heero's hand had stopped in middle air, his face had an unusual worried and somehow sad expression. Then, 01 lifted his right hand, which was holding Duo's wrist, and with his left one, took hold of 02's left hand.
There was a tiny blood track slipping over Duo's palms, since he had cut himself with his nails while clenching his hands in fury against Dardou.
"Look at your hands" -the blue-eyed pilot murmured without turning his glance away.
A second later, a warm drop fell upon one of Heero's hand, startling him. The drop slid slowly on his skin and then fell to the floor.
Though his face was hidden by the locks of chestnut hair, the shinning way the single tear had left on Duo's cheek was still visible. The tear that had fallen on Heero's hands.
For an instant, the four boys in the room were mute, completely shocked.
Releasing Duo's wrists, Heero gave one more step and encircled the boy with his arms, in a hesitant hug. Duo didn't move, letting the strong arms hold him. Quatre put a comforting hand on 02's shoulder, and Trowa and Wufei got closer, trying to transmit their warmth in a collective sign of friendship and understanding.
Duo closed his eyes as he sighed deeply. No, he decided, he wouldn't let his grief out. He could feel the wound ripping his heart, but he had to be strong. He had promised. Even if keeping that promise was slowly killing him, he didn't want the others, or anyone, to see his pain. Even if the others were being so kind, he couldn't.
The DeathScythe pilot lifted his hands, pushing himself off of Heero's embrace, undoing the circle the other four pilots had made around him. The others stared at him puzzled as Duo took a couple of steps back from them.
"Duo?" -Quatre called again.
"Thanks, guys, but you don't have to worry. I mean, of course it hurts, but I am fine" -a small smile hovered in his face, his expression calm, his glance steady.
Heero fixed his blue eyes in the amethyst ones, and he was almost surprised to find out that Duo's eyes were not blurry or moist. The violet was clear, no trace of tears in them.
"I hope you don't mind if I take a little break, right?" -the smile in 02's features stayed impassive- "I would appreciate if you let me some time off" -he said as he dusted himself, probably feeling uncomfortable under the scrutiny of the four glances of his friends.
Quatre had the intention to say something, but he stopped in middle way, not exactly sure of what to say. Wufei frowned slightly as he side looked Trowa, whose green eyes held a hint of sadness.
The silence of the room was perturbed only for the sound of Duo's steps as he headed towards the doors, which closed immediately after him.
"But...what happened? I thought we were reaching him..." -Quatre said, turning his confused blue-green glance at the others.
"It's like something is holding him back" -Trowa said in his calm manner.
"Maxwell's honor is admirable" -Wufei added, his onyx orbs fixed in the distant- "Though his interior struggle must be hard. It's a heavy burden he has been bearing with since long ago"
"But I know he hurts badly. It would be better if he allowed himself to let go of that pain" -Quatre mildly protested.
Trowa put a hand on 04's shoulder, knowing the blonde was feeling frustrated for not helping more.
"Maybe it was not the moment, Quatre, nor the place." -Trowa tried to reassure his friend- "Probably, Duo knows he is not doing the right thing, but it is hard for him to let go. If he has lived all these years hiding this, it may be almost impossible to reveal it so..openly, especially after that torture, and now with all of us here watching him." - the 03 pilot added thoughtfully.
Quatre and Wufei nodded, agreeing with the European's comment. The Shenlong pilot turned his glance to watch Heero, who had been silent all the time.
"Heero" -the Chinese boy called.
01's wistful features turned to the one addressing him. Immediately, the other boys were also looking at him. They didn't say anything, but it wasn't necessary. The Wing pilot knew what they were asking.
"I don't know how is he feeling for real" -came the answer a moment later- "And I don't know what to do. Maybe time and some distance" -he vaguely suggested.
"Are you sure, Heero? After being lonely so much time, do you think that will help him?" -the Neo-arabic asked worriedly.
"No" -Heero almost sighed at the reply- "It probably won't"
"Heero" -Wufei's eyes were deadly serious as he spoke- "You're closer to him. You know him better than us. Can we entrust Duo to you?"
The 04 and 03 pilot joined in the serious contemplation of the Wing pilot, waiting for a reply.
"Hai" -came the soft voice.
-----o-----
Nights on sea are beautiful. The water seems like a deep mirror, which reflects hundreds of little shining stars hanging from above. The wind brings the scent of distant horizons mixed with soft tunes of unknown instruments, lulling the waves and the sand.
Heero spent hours standing against the ship's railing. His thoughts were drifting and coming back, from here and there and here and there again. Lurking. Seeking. For a solution, a word, a feeling, anything. Anything he could offer to Duo.
But what could he possibly offer to relieve Duo's pain? He had nothing. Nothing but....the friendship that had grown up between them, the knowledge of Duo's past, the memories of Duo's dreams, the confessions from Duo's own lips, the time they had learn to share, the sometimes silly discussions they had, the trust, the promises, the....
The Japanese pilot straightened his back, staring at the sea once again. He had more than he had first imagined. Yes, that's why Duo had been entrusted to him. Because Heero himself had first been entrusted to Duo. Now the problem was to learn how to canalize all that fragments of friendship to help Duo in these precise moments.
The pilot breathed deeply as he turned away from his position, accessing into the ship, heading towards the rooms. That was the place he knew he would find Duo.
Despite everything, he felt his stomach complain with knots, feeling he was heading towards a battle in a handicapped manner. He stood in front of the room's doors, listening to every sound around him.
Silence.
It was a bit late by now, but he knew Duo wasn't sleeping. In fact, he knew Duo wouldn't sleep during all night, secretly trying to avoid his nightmares.
He knocked. Once. Twice. Silence, no answer.
'I promised you, Duo, remember? I once promised you that if I saw you edging into your inner pain, I would have to reach you. I tried to do that today, but you rejected me. Why did you do that, Duo?'
Heero entered the code in the electronic door as his mind continued to prepare for the moment.
'I don't know why, but I have to keep trying. I promised you. I won't let you down on this, Duo. I know you asked me to leave you alone, not to press you, but Duo, for your own good, I have to keep trying..'
The Japanese teen slid silently into the room, noticing every detail in the surroundings. The lights were on, but the bed was empty. The blankets were crumpled, clear sign of someone sitting there, surely for a long time. The black tight pants and the black priestly jacket were spread on the floor.
He gave some steps more, catching a glimpse of a silhouette through the open door of the bathroom.
Heero stood quietly in the place, even restricting his breath. Duo hadn't noticed his presence. He was completely sure of this, because standing there was Duo, his back turned to him, his long hair falling around him.
During those years of knowing among them, the pilots had learned one of the things Duo didn't like was for the people to see him with his hair down. Just in a couple of times, when his braid had gotten loose among a battle, had they got a rapid sight of it.
Not even Heero, his friend and roommate, was allowed to. Whenever Duo came out of the shower, he had a towel wrapped around the mass of chestnut cascade.
So now, the older pilot remained silent, contemplating the rare scene. The American teen's hair was unbelievable long and beautiful, the crossing patterns of the restricting braid slightly marked among the strands. The honey colored locks seemed to sway with some faint breeze.
Heero's stare wandered on the waterfall of spilling color a moment more, until his attention reached Duo's face. The amethyst eyes were forcefully closed, his lips pressed together. Still. The longhaired boy was totally still.
Blue eyes lowered a bit, taking in the image of Duo's hands, clenching the sides of the sink so strongly, that his knuckles were becoming white. Red lines were sliding down his skin, sliding down the sink, sliding over jagged pieces of crystal filling the sink.
The blue glance lifted abruptly, looking at the mirror....but there was no mirror, just a hole in the place where the crystal was supposed to reflect the face of the person standing in front of it. The numerous slithers of shattered glass where scattered with crimson droplets of blood, filling the sink.
"God....oh God....not again....." -the murmurs where voiced so desperately, the tone filled with sorrow- "Not again...make it go away...I don't want to see it..."
Unconsciously, Heero gave a step back. Not the moment, he mused, not the moment. Duo was struggling to keep his mask in place, and Heero had no idea what to do in that situation.
"Please no....no.....I've had enough...no!"
Another step back. This was Duo's greatest secret, his other face. This was something Heero knew the American boy had been hiding from everyone, something he wasn't supposed to see, not without Duo's permission. And Duo had always insisted that he wasn't ready, not even to show it to Heero.
01 turned away, feeling he was witnessing something prohibited, as he got a glimpse of the suffering painted in 02's expression.
'I always wondered how much time would Duo be able to hold the façade...and now, it's happening. Is the mask really breaking?'
The quiet steps continued as Heero walked away, when suddenly, a muffled sound answered his musings....
The muffled sound of a sob.
Heero stood frozen in place. What? No, it couldn't be. It was not possible, Duo never.....
The soft sound was repeated, cutting his track of thoughts.
A dull ache started to pound in Heero's heart, as the sobs continued.
///////////// When tears overcome you.... I don't know what to do.... My heart aches whenever you feel sad...////////////// (1)
For an instant, the Japanese pilot felt the urge to run out of the room, to escape that, to forget what he had heard....for just an instant, before he snapped back, to the fact that his best friend needed him. And he wasn't letting him down.
He made his way back and entered the bathroom, where Duo continued murmuring, now his face hid between his hands.
Strong hands took hold of his shoulders, as Heero turned Duo around to face him. The 02 pilot started, confused at the touch. Among slender fingers, his violet eyes widened at the touch, and widened even more when he saw Heero.
This time, the long eyelashes were moist, the amethyst depths clouded by tears, softly rolling down the American's face.
"Get out" -the unsteady voice complained as Duo tried to jerk out of Heero's hold.
"Hush, Duo, it's o.k." -the Japanese boy whispered, his arms not releasing him, but encircling him more firmly.
"No.....please.....go...."
Duo protested slightly, still trying to free himself, but the grasp was strong, and in that moment, he was weak, in every way. Heero hugged him fiercely, somehow scared by how Duo was trembling, trembling uncontrollably.
"It's time, boy.... It's time to let it go. You've fought too much time against it. You deserve to heal your heart...." -Heero murmured in soft voice as he pressed Duo against his chest, unconsciously trying to suffocate the pain that was engulfing his friend.
"I don't want to...." -came the shaky reply, cut by sobs- "I....I am afraid....God no, please no....I'm afraid....."
"Shhhh, Duo. It's o.k if you're afraid. I'm here with you. I'm not going anywhere. I am here for you"
And Heero closed his eyes, as a smile traced his lips.
//////////////// I can't help you, even if I'm next to you.... but whenever you're sad, come to me..... and I'll give you a smile, just like you taught me to..././//////(1)
And the walls shattered.
Shaky hands took hold of Heero's shoulders as Duo returned the hug, the sobs breaking into tears. The delicate features painted with grief buried in Heero's chest, as if hiding of something. Against the shirt of the 01 pilot, the youngster continued murmuring between sobs.
"Twice..I failed them twice...I....I.....how could I......" -and the voice was cut for some seconds- "I let the.... kids died....plague.....and Solo....and then.....Sis...Sister.and the church.....oh God....."
Heero could only hold him, as he rubbed his back, letting the L2 colony pilot to weep over his painful memories. The strands of chestnut hair intertwined between his fingers as he drew his hands up and down on Duo's back.
"And...I'm... afraid..if I ....." -the whisper was interrupted by a sharp intake of air- "if I .....let it o-out....I....am falling..and it's so dark and deep......and there are only......only......"
In fact, Heero felt like even if he was holding him, Duo was falling inside a deep dark hole, far away from everything. The sudden squirm alerted him, as the trembles returned to Duo's body.
"Only screams....no!" -and Duo released his arms from around Heero, covering his ears- "They are screaming....please make them stop....no more....."
In his own inferno, Duo could see the glitter of the flames, accompanied by the screams of his kids....his kids, the ones now dead. His fear, his most enormous fear, was this. Once he had let his pain out in tears, would he be able to recover, to stand again, or would he be trapped among darkness and grief?
Heero felt him fall. He felt how his legs buckled beneath him, as Duo fell to his knees, shaking his head, his hair billowing around him.
A rare moisture stung in Heero's own eyes, as if he could also feel the heartbreaking distress. He bent beside his weeping friend, whispering in his ear.
"No, Duo, they're not screaming anymore. They're not suffering anymore. It's over, Duo. It's over. They're in peace now.. You're pain will never go, but you can learn to heal it. Only if you release the pain and if you release yourself."
And as if he was a little boy, he held and lifted Duo from the floor, carrying him to his bed.
"It's o.k, Duo. It's o.k if this time, you cry. I understand..." -said the soft voice, while Duo clasped his arms around Heero's neck, taking in the warmth his friend was offering, seeking for sympathy- "I understand, my brave friend. And I am sorry too...I'm sorry, Duo...."
Heero sat on the bed, with the younger teen still in his arms, his pale face wet with tears. He looked like a sad angel, a very sad angel.
///////////////Let me be the one you call... If you jump, I'll break your fall.... Lift you up and fly away with you into the night... If you need to fall apart..... I can mend a broken heart.... If you need to crash then crash and burn..... You're not alone......////////////////(2)
"They....aren't screaming....they aren't..crying...no more...I can't hear it....." -the soft voice coming from Duo's lips was calmer, though faint brilliant pearls still rolled down his cheeks- "Just your voice...I just hear your voice...." -he murmured, his hold on Heero less strong, though the arms around his neck had not moved, nor had he stop pressing his face against the solid chest of the Japanese pilot.
"I'm here... I won't leave you. You don't have to be afraid anymore" -said Heero as he leaned against the headboard of the bed, sighing deeply.
The moonlight slipped through the little circle window, as late night fell upon the sea.
The boy he was holding wasn't murmuring anymore, the pained eyes were closed. Blue eyes also closed, never releasing his grasp around the cherished person that was his friend. Maybe, he would be able to chase away the nightmares..Heero wasn't going anywhere.
The clock ticked away the minutes, the hours, as sleep took into its realm both boys. Duo, exhausted by his breakdown; Heero, exhausted by emotions, by the struggle to be there for Duo.
And when dawn lit up the first clouds above the ocean, a set of amethyst pools slowly opened.
The warmth that had accompanied him was still there, wrapping him. The arms that had protected him were still there, wrapping him. The person who had almost lulled him was still there...Heero was still there.
A sad smile bloomed in the rose colored lips, as a faint whisper escaped from Duo's mouth.
"I've broken my promise......and there's a price to pay now....."
